beirut» rocked eastern Aleppo on Saturday as some residents were returning to their homes after the government assumed full control of the city earlier this week, state TV reported while fresh airstrikes on a rebel-held town near Aleppo killed at least five people.

The airstrikes on areas near the northern city of Aleppo show the government has resumed military activities after days of calm that coincided with the evacuation of tens of thousands of civilians and rebels from east Aleppo.

On Thursday, President Bashar Assad’s forces took control of eastern neighborho­ods of Aleppo for the first time since July 2012, marking the government’s biggest victory since the crisis began more than five years ago.
